These sleepers generally rests on ballast and is also called as ties in some regions. There are various types of sleepers used in railways, according to their suitability, availability,. The load from rails when train passes, is taken by these sleepers and is distributed it to the ballast. Oak is one of the most popular wood species used for railway sleepers, particularly in europe and north america. Railway sleepers are also called railroad ties, railway ties, or crossties.
